BRICS Business Forum: PM Modi said – The role of BRICS countries in the Corona era is very important, read and what did he say?


Posted on 23rd Jun 2022 03:55 pm by rohit kumar

Prime Minister Narendra Modi on Wednesday attended the inaugural function of the 'BRICS Business Forum'. During this, PM Modi said that BRICS was established with the belief that this group of emerging economies can emerge as an engine of global growth. Today, when the whole country is focusing on post covid recovery, then the role of BRICS countries will once again be very important.

 

He said that to deal with the economic problems arising out of the pandemic, we adopted the mantra of Reform, Perform and Transform in India and the result of this approach is clear from the performance of the Indian economy. This year we are expecting 7.5% growth which makes us the fastest-growing major economy.

 

Prime Minister Narendra Modi said that in New India, transformative changes are taking place in every sector. Today I want to focus your attention on four major aspects. First, a key pillar of India's current economic recovery is technology-led growth. We are supporting innovation in every sector.

 

He said that we have made an innovation-friendly policy in many areas like Space, Blue Economy, Green Hydrogen, Drones, Jio Special, and Data. Today India has one of the best ecosystems for innovation in the world which is reflected in the growing number of Indian startups.

 

Improvements to deal with the problem after Corona

 

Modi said, to deal with the economic problems arising out of the Corona pandemic, in India, we have adopted the mantra of 'Reform, Perform and Change'. Its consequences are evident from the performance of the Indian economy. Today, India has one of the best ecosystems in the world for innovation. This is reflected in the growing number of Indian start-ups. There are more than 100 unicorns in over 70,000 start-ups in India, and their number continues to grow.

 

The process of bringing transparency to government policies continues

 

Modi said, even during the pandemic, relentless efforts to improve the ease of doing business continued. Thousands of rules were changed to reduce the burden on business. Not only this, continuous work is going on to bring more transparency to the policies of the government. Apart from this, the work of developing infrastructure for business in the country is also going on fast.

 

36% of our 4.4 million professionals in the IT sector are women

 

Modi said the participation of women has also increased here. About 36 percent of the 44 lakh professionals in the eye sector are women. Apart from this, most of the technology-based financial facilities in rural areas have gone to women. Modi said the BRICS Women's Business Alliance can study this transformative change in India.

 

Chinese President targets US, EU

 

Chinese President Xi Jinping on Wednesday hit out at the US and the European Union for imposing sanctions against Russia over its invasion of Ukraine, saying that deliberate sanctions would harm people around the world. In his speech at the opening ceremony of the BRICS Business Forum, Jinping said that history has shown that hegemony, group politics, and clashes between factions result not in peace and stability, but war and conflict.
